This handbook provides information for nurse prescribers in a highly condensed format, following the style of previous Oxford Handbooks. The Introduction, What is a nurse prescriber? , is followed by main sections headed: Principles, Practice, Accountability and Responsibilities, bringing together elements of healthcare policy, nursing practice and prescribing practice with some anatomy. The Oxford Handbook of Christology brings together 40 authoritative essays considering the theological study of the nature and role of Jesus Christ. This collection offers dynamic perspectives within the study of Christology and provides rigorous discussion of interconfessional theology, which would not have been possible even 60 years ago.
